#1 Intermittent Fasting

Give yourself a “feeding window”. This is the time that you are allowed to eat. You will not eat any time before or after your feeding window.

You control:

  • How many hours your feeding window lasts
  • What times your feeding hours are
  • How many calories you can eat

Example: You give yourself a feeding window of 6 hours. You decide these feeding hours will be between 12:00 NOON to 6:00PM. Between NOON and 6:00PM you are allowed to eat. You allow yourself to eat 2100 calories a day. Any time before NOON or after 6:00PM you are not allowed to eat.

You can eat as many meals as you want in the feeding window so long as you don’t overdo your calories.

I personally preferred eating all my calories in one sitting.

#2 Multiple Small Meals

Eat a small meal every few hours. You don’t eat for satiation so much as you eat just so you know you did.

You control:

  • Amount of small meals you eat
  • How often you eat
  • How many calories you eat

You’re basically snacking all day.

Example: You wake up and have two eggs and toast. A few hours later you feel your stomach rumble, so you eat a protein bar. Another few hours later you feel your stomach again, so you eat a sandwich. Rinse and repeat. Just make sure your calories will be at a deficit as you reach the end of the day.

I personally don’t like this. I can’t get sufficient protein because each meal usually won’t go beyond 300 calories and they have to be portable. This method isn’t for everyone.

#3 Eat Twice a Day

Pick two meal times. You eat big meals at those two times.

You control:

  • What times your two meals are
  • How many calories you eat

Example: You choose to skip breakfast (Black coffee or tea with calorie-free sugar is fine). You eat a big meal for lunch and a big meal for dinner. Don’t surpass your necessary calorie restriction.

This method is my favorite. I personally prefer eating breakfast and lunch, skipping dinner.

Say you can only eat 2,100 calories to be in a deficit. Split both meals into about 1,000 calories each.

When each meal is a feast and you still experience fat loss, what’s not to love?

#4 Low-Carb

Eat how you typically would, assumingly 3 meals. No carbs. No soda, unless it’s diet soda. Eat meats. This includes fish, eggs, and chicken. Seasonings and sauces on your meats is fine. Your carbs should typically come from green vegetables. No candy and no fruit. Fruit is nature’s candy.

You control:

  • What times you eat
  • How many calories you eat

Example: You’re hungry? Eat meat and green veggies. Fats like oils, butter, and cheeses is fine. Don’t go over your calories. Watch the fat melt off.

Incorporate this method into any of the other methods to speed up fat loss.

However, this method isn’t for someone trying to preserve muscle mass. You would need sufficient carbs as well.

I highly recommend this method because it helps you clean up your diet and pick up healthy eating habits as you go through it.
